Liav A 1ee37245cd Kernel: Introduce IRQ sharing support
The support is very basic - Each component that needs to handle IRQs
inherits from InterruptHandler class. When the InterruptHandler
constructor is called it registers itself in a SharedInterruptHandler.
When an IRQ is fired, the SharedInterruptHandler is invoked, then it
iterates through a list of the registered InterruptHandlers.

Also, InterruptEnabler class was created to provide a way to enable IRQ
handling temporarily, similar to InterruptDisabler (in CPU.h, which does
the opposite).

In addition to that a PCI::Device class has been added, that inherits
from InterruptHandler.

#pragma once
#include <AK/Types.h>
#include <Kernel/InterruptHandler.h>
#include <Kernel/PCI/Definitions.h>
class PCI::Device : public InterruptHandler {
public:
Address get_pci_address() const { return m_pci_address; };
protected:
Device(Address pci_address);
Device(Address pci_address, u8 interrupt_vector);
~Device();
private:
Address m_pci_address;
};
